Not all blackout curtains are created equal. The lab grade ones I’ve seen tend to use multi-layered woven fabrics combined with PVC coatings to ensure maximal light blockage while being durable enough to handle constant use. There’s also a real focus on chemical resistance — labs aren’t the most forgiving environments.
| Specification | Typical Value |
|---|---|
| Material | Polyester blend with PVC coating |
| Light Blockage | 99.9% |
| Width Options | 100 cm to 300 cm |
| Fire Resistance | Class B2 (DIN 4102) |
| Chemical Resistance | High (resists acids and solvents) |
| Mounting Type | Track or rod system |

Installing these curtains isn’t rocket science but does require a bit of forethought. Track systems are preferred in labs where changes are frequent. Plus, easy removal for cleaning is indispensable — labs have enough to juggle without bulky curtains turning into dust traps.
Maintenance-wise, most of the blackout curtains can be wiped down with mild detergents. Just avoid abrasive materials. It’s kind of like caring for any high-performance fabric — keep it clean, keep it dry, and you’ll be set for years. Some labs have reported curtains still performing well after over five years, which, honestly, feels like good value when you consider what a failed experiment costs.
